Subject: Cold-start mitigation for Larkspur handlers — please read

Hi all,

Welcome to the new contractors. We've seen elevated cold-start latency on the Larkspur order-intake handlers, mainly because the dependency bundle grew past the warm-cache threshold. This release trims the bundle, adds provisioned concurrency on the two hottest routes, and moves config loading out of the init path. Please run the latency smoke suite before approving. Rollout is pinned to the build token below.

session token of bajeg-bajop = htk4_6c57

# Font vendoring constants.
#
# Glyphbarrow mirrors third-party font files into the build tree at
# release cut so Typecart builds never fetch from upstream CDNs.
# Checksums are pinned; a mismatch fails the pipeline hard.
# Retry and cache behavior rarely need touching — change only with
# sign-off from the release manager. Current values follow.

tuning constants:
RATE_LIMITS = {
    "zorael": 10,
    "oliix": 1,
    "holix": 2,
    "quenix": 10,
}

## Environments — Parcelwhistle Webhook

Quick tour for reviewers: the Parcelwhistle webhook handler runs in three environments — dev, staging, and prod — and they are not as identical as you'd hope. Dev skips signature verification (yes, on purpose, it's documented), staging verifies but against a test keyring, and prod is strict about everything including replay windows. When reviewing retry changes, check behavior against staging first, since its delivery delays are realistic. Staging is currently configured with the following values.

config for kajeg-kahog:
WENIX_LOG_LEVEL=debug
WENIX_METRICS_HOST=metrics.wenix.qirvansys.corp
WENIX_POOL_SIZE=4

Checklist item 7: Migrate the remaining nightly cron jobs from the legacy scheduler to the Driftvale workflow engine. Confirm that each migrated job carries its retry policy and alerting hooks forward, and that the old crontab entries are commented out rather than deleted until the two-week soak period ends. Verify idempotency on the billing rollup job specifically, since it ran twice during the last dry run. The migration was validated against the build referenced below.

pipeline stamp: htk4_66df